Output 59c106fc07b747dd8b8dd4ba3cccdd33239562a5dacc84e9271b4f3cc7b08cf7:2

value
209950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7221a2ee7c689f00b9f2d45f8d41038b16f1c3ea OP_EQUAL
address
3C6VFWmVuhgJ86iKLbjWht4QjVLpnPsn4X
transaction
59c106fc07b747dd8b8dd4ba3cccdd33239562a5dacc84e9271b4f3cc7b08cf7
spent
true